The Farallons are also home to 500 mice per acre, “one of the most dense infestations of rodents anywhere in the world,” according to U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service spokesman Doug Cordell. (The mice were first transported to the islands via visiting ships.)
WebThe Farallon Islands have been crawling with house mice for years. They may have stowed away on boats and ridden out to the islands as early as the 1800s.
